Rule of Thirds and Beyond
One of the first composition techniques introduced is the rule of thirds. This guideline
suggests dividing your frame into a 3x3 grid and placing key elements along these lines or
their intersections to create balanced and engaging photos. The book doesn’t stop there;
it encourages experimentation with leading lines, framing, and symmetry to add variety
and interest.
Understanding Natural and Artificial Lighting
Lighting is another cornerstone of photography, and the book offers practical tips for using
both natural and artificial light sources effectively. It explains how to work with the golden
hour—the period shortly after sunrise or before sunset—to capture warm, soft light.
Additionally, it provides insights into managing harsh midday sun and how to use
reflectors or diffusers to soften shadows.

Practical Tips for Beginners
What truly sets the digital photography book part 1 idioma ingles apart is its commitment
to actionable advice. Rather than just theory, it encourages hands-on practice and
experimentation. Here are some beginner-friendly tips inspired by the book:
Practice Manual Mode: Start shooting in manual mode to gain full control over
1.
your camera settings. It may feel challenging at first, but it’s the best way to learn
how aperture, shutter speed, and ISO interact.
Experiment with Angles: Don’t just shoot everything at eye level. Try different
2.
perspectives—get low to the ground or find a higher vantage point to add creativity
to your shots.
Keep Your Lens Clean: A simple but often overlooked tip is to regularly clean your
3.
camera lens. Dust or smudges can significantly reduce image quality.
Review and Reflect: After each shoot, review your photos critically. Identify what
4.
worked and what didn’t, then apply those lessons to your next session.

Comparative Analysis: The Digital Photography Book Part 1 vs.
Other Photography Guides
When compared with other popular photography books, "The Digital Photography Book
Part 1 idioma ingles" stands out for its balance between technical depth and ease of
comprehension. While some guides focus heavily on the theoretical aspects of
photography—such as the physics of light and sensor technology—Kelby’s work prioritizes
actionable knowledge.
For instance, books like "Understanding Exposure" by Bryan Peterson delve deeply into
exposure theory, which can be daunting for beginners. In contrast, Kelby’s book tends to
prioritize practical outcomes, such as how to achieve a desired photographic effect
quickly. This makes it ideal for photographers who want to improve their images without
extensive technical study.
